HC Deb 25 July 1966 vol 732 cc210-1W
9. Mr. Jopling

asked the Secretary of State for the Home Department what progress has been made in his study into the organisation and methods of justice's clerk's offices.

Mr. Roy Jenkins

I am not conducting such a study, but I am aware that the County Councils Association, the Association of Municipal Corporations and the Central Council of Magistrates' Courts Committees have been considering the final report of a working party which they jointly set up to devise a work measurement system for the purpose of assessing staff complements in justices' clerks offices. I have not yet received recommendations from the three bodies.
